C scanf from string

WebThe printf () is a library function to send formatted output to the screen. The function prints the string inside quotations. To use printf () in our program, we need to include stdio.h … WebJan 29, 2016 · scanf ( "%24 [^\n]", str); which tells scanf to. Ignore all whitespace characters, if any. Scan a maximum of 24 characters (+1 for the Nul-terminator '\0') or until a \n and store it in str. Change. printf ("\nThe sentence is %s, and the character is %s\n", …

c - how to use scanf correctly - Stack Overflow

WebApr 11, 2024 · scanf 和 basic_string 有什么区别? 答:scanf 配合的是字符数组,硬是要用 scanf 输入 basic_string 的话不是不行。 这里的问题是最大长度是硬编码的,原因是 … WebThe C library function int sscanf (const char *str, const char *format, ...) reads formatted input from a string. Declaration Following is the declaration for sscanf () function. int … ching river https://mtwarningview.com

scanf() and fscanf() in C - GeeksforGeeks

WebNov 29, 2024 · scanf() : It returns total number of Inputs Scanned successfully, or EOF if input failure occurs before the first receiving argument was assigned. Example 1: The first scanf() function in the code written below returns 1, as it is scanning 1 item. Similarly second scanf() returns 2 as it is scanning 2 inputs and third scanf() returns 3 as it is … WebNov 13, 2024 · I n this tutorial, we are going to see how to use scanf () string function in C. You can use the scanf () function to read a string of characters. The scanf () function … WebC wide string that contains a format string that follows the same specifications as format in scanf (see scanf for details). Notice though, that all format specifiers have the same meaning as in scanf ; therefore, %lc shall be used to read a wide character (and not %c ), as well as %ls shall be used for wide strings (and not %s ). chingro

C Input/Output: printf() and scanf() - Programiz

Category:scanf in C - GeeksforGeeks

Tags:C scanf from string

C scanf from string

c++ scanf输入string - 飞鸟慕鱼博客

WebFollowing is the declaration for scanf () function. int scanf(const char *format, ...) Parameters format − This is the C string that contains one or more of the following items … WebMar 6, 2024 · The scanf () function in C is a powerful tool for reading input from the user or from a file and storing it in variables. By specifying conversion specifiers in the format …

C scanf from string

Did you know?

WebSep 12, 2024 · C library function - scanf () The scanf () function is use to read data from the standard input stream stdin into the locations given by each entry in argument-list. Arguments must be pointers to variables whose types correspond to those in format-string. Input fields are interpreted by a format-string, which consists of a multibyte character ... WebSep 13, 2024 · scanf( )在 C 裡是很基本的輸入 function,常用,但之前並末了解到一些其中的細節。最近在 Hackerrank 中練習時,發現有一些觀念忘了,或沒有釐清 ...

Webscanf for string and number in C. I've been trying to use scanf () for reading string and integer. It works fine, but I am unable to check if the input is given correctly. char …

WebMar 4, 2024 · The name of Strings in C acts as a pointer because it is basically an array. C String Input: C Program to Read String. When writing interactive programs which ask the user for input, C provides the scanf(), gets(), and fgets() functions to find a line of text entered from the user. WebApr 11, 2024 · 答:scanf也可以读取string 但是需要预先分配好空间地址 送一个 printf输出 string 的方法. c语言的 scanf 函数可以使 用 %s 读取 一整行的字符串吗? 答:c语言的 scanf 函数可以使 用 %s来 读取 一个字符串,但是遇到空格就不会 读取 后面的内容了。 如果需要 读取 一整 ...

WebMar 6, 2024 · The scanf() function is a commonly used input function in the C programming language. It allows you to read input from the user or from a file and store that input in variables of different data types. Input is an essential part of most programs, and the scanf() function provides an easy way to read input in a variety of formats. But it's important to …

WebApr 11, 2024 · 答:scanf也可以读取string 但是需要预先分配好空间地址 送一个 printf输出 string 的方法. c语言的 scanf 函数可以使 用 %s 读取 一整行的字符串吗? 答:c语言的 … chingrisWeb我需要閱讀以下文本文件: 我想使用scanf來獲取第一行,並使用fgets來獲取第二行和第三行,然后再將scanf用作其余的行。 我寫了這樣的代碼: 我輸入的輸入是: 我遇到了Segmentation fault 我在這里看到了一個類似的問題,一個人提到我可以一次調用fgets來獲取第一行,但是忽略 granite and stone storesWebDec 31, 2024 · In general, printf and scanf are faster than cin and cout. This is because printf and scanf are based on the C standard library, which is generally faster than the C++ standard library, which cin and cout are part of. It’s worth noting that there are ways to improve the performance of cin and cout, such as using ios::sync_with_stdio (false ... chings adWebOct 10, 2024 · In the C programming language, sscanf stands for string scanf. The function sscanf in C is a file handling function. It is used to read input from a string, a buffer (temporary storage that stores input/output commands), or a character array. The input read by sscanf is stored in the locations given in additional-arguments. chin groove definitionWebA scanf format string(scan formatted) is a control parameter used in various functionsto specify the layout of an input string. The functions can then divide the string and … chings 06840WebC-否則scanf無法正常工作 [英]C - If else scanf not working as expected 2014-08-29 19:27:57 5 223 c / string / if-statement chings aliyun.comWebsscanf() prototype int sscanf( const char* buffer, const char* format, ... ); The sscanf() function reads the data reads the data from buffer and stores the values into the respective variables.. It is defined in header file.. sscanf() Parameters. buffer: Pointer to a null-terminated character string to read the data from.; format: Pointer to a null-terminated … chings 3 cup chicken